six Important Factors To Consider When Evaluating Code Generators

six Important Factors To Consider When Evaluating Code Generators

Blog Article

Code turbines happen to be a sizzling topic in programming for many years. Adore them or hate them, they are able to make your life much easier by making you far more effective, your code much more maintainable and developing a widespread development methodology. The complicated component is discerning which happen to be important factors and that happen to be great to possess.

Initial, the generator must enable for "spherical excursion" code era - the regeneration of code with out wiping out any custom changes. This is significant simply because you is going to be transforming the database design and style often to start with. The best applications put into practice this by only regenerating the base classes. The kid classes are still left untouched.

Second, the generator should have a inbuilt security procedure and roles. This is certainly critical simply because many purposes have a company prerequisite of authentication and authorization. We only want folks in the appliance who ought to be using it. Then, the moment logged in, we only want that consumer to see what she's allowed.

3rd, the generator need to create a dispersed architecture. Lots of apps get going as small jobs. After a while, they became significant and challenging to sustain. We want to start out out that has a scalable normal architecture. That way, our builders get accustomed to a common development methodology. This commonality lets the IT manager to move builders to diverse tasks with pretty small ramp up time.

Forth, it have to have an active enhancement Local community. Go to the code generator's Internet site and take a look at the forum. Are there QR Code generator with logo quite a bit of individuals there? Did the code generator's creators frequently remedy concerns? Should they answered, what was their tone? Valuable? Annoyed?

Fifth, the code generator ought to contain the source code for prevalent elements or deliver every one of the code. This is needed simply because you want to be ready resolve any future troubles your self. Far too often, you will see a bug within a ingredient and you should wait for a deal with. This may take days or perhaps weeks. This is just unacceptable in several organizations.

Finally, consider the history of the business and the code generator. Just how long have they been in existence? You will be investing a great deal of time, work and dollars into Studying the code generator and its architecture. You should have certainty the business are going to be all around for several yrs to come. The very last thing you ought to do is grow to be familiar with the Device and uncover a few months afterwards the organization went away from business.

Report this page